Microservices have rapidly emerged as a popular architectural style, breaking down applications into small, independent services that can be developed, deployed, and scaled individually. Microservices offer a robust method to address a variety of projects, such as e-commerce platforms and content management systems, enhancing scalability and boosting productivity. This technology, when employed correctly, can greatly increase software delivery speed and system resilience, making it a crucial skill set for modern technology professionals.Understanding Microservices - A Technical Overview is a one-day course ideally suited for technical professionals seeking an introduction to microservices architecture and its application within a business context. Under the guidance of an industry expert, this engaging class combines lecture-style learning with lively demonstrations, case study review and group discussions.Throughout the course you?ll explore the principles and characteristics that define microservices, how to identify suitable projects for a microservices approach, the factors to consider when designing them, and the strategies to effectively manage and scale them within complex systems. You?ll also learn about the best practices, patterns, and anti-patterns, arming you with the knowledge to make the right architectural choices. This course also explores the real-world implementation of microservices in a business enterprise. We'll discuss how to align the application of microservices with your organization's specific business capabilities, and offer strategies for smoothly integrating this technology within existing legacy systems. “The best undergraduate department of art history in the country”: This is how New York Times art critic John Russell once described the Art History program at NYU. The Department was established to provide a rigorous and wide-ranging education in the many facets of the history and theory of art, a mission that its faculty continues to enthusiastically embrace. Students become familiar with global art from antiquity to the present. The Department offers courses in Ancient, Medieval, Renaissance, Baroque, Modern, Contemporary, East Asian, South Asian, Islamic, Latin American, African, Oceanic, Pre-Columbian, and Native American art, treating not only painting, sculpture, architecture, and photography but also graphic media, manuscript illumination, the decorative arts, and aspects of urban design. The Department is one of the few undergraduate programs in the country that also features extensive offerings in conservation and museology. The myriad museums, galleries, and local architectural sites make New York City the ideal place in which to study the visual arts on site, in the flesh. Beyond New York, art history courses are offered at the university’s various abroad sites, such as Berlin, Buenos Aires, Florence, London, Madrid, Paris, and Prague. The Department offers two undergraduate majors and minors, one in Art History and another in Urban Design and Architecture Studies (URDS). The specific course requirements are outlined in detail on the Department’s website. Since an education in the history of art can be enhanced by a firsthand understanding of its making, Art History majors also are allowed to minor in Studio Art through courses offered in the Steinhardt School. The Department publishes its own student journal (Ink & Image) and has an honors program, which culminates in the writing and oral defense of an honors thesis during the student’s senior year. Art History graduates have proven exceptionally successful in securing positions in museums, commercial galleries, auction houses, and nonprofit organizations. Those who go on to undertake graduate study typically pursue careers as curators, conservators, and academic art historians at the university and college level. Students majoring in URDS are well prepared for graduate study in architecture, urban planning, and historic preservation.
